Producer's Note, Chat Cover Many Upcoming Updates

Chris "Dotanuki" Field, SOE Producer for Star Wars Galaxies, has been very busy lately. His latest producer's note covers Life Day, upcoming game updates, the Ewok Festival of Love, and loyalty rewards, and he participated in a House of Commons chat yesterday to answer fans' questions.

Field expresses his excitement for this month's return of the Life Day event in his note and explains that it is based on the famous Star Wars Holiday Special. He also discusses the updates coming in 2009. Expect the addition of an appearance tab so you can wear the armor with the best stats while appearing to wear whatever you like; some bug fixes for Spies; refinements to Player Associations and Player Cities; the return of the Ewok Festival of Love; and a new loyalty reward system.

As for the House of Commons chat, while the team states there are no plans for an expansion in 2009, they have a lot of "great content" lined up next year. Also, they reiterate there are no plans to shut down Star Wars Galaxies.

TCG Promotion Offers Oola Card

As we previously reported, Squadrons Over Corellia, the first expansion for the Star Wars Galaxies Trading Card Game, is coming out this month. Well, you don't have to wait until the release date is announced to get a new card.

If you buy three Champions of the Force booster packs between Monday, Dec. 8 at 12 a.m. PST and Monday, Dec. 15 at 11:59 p.m. PST, you'll get an Oola promo card.

Oola is one of Jabba the Hutt's favorite entertainers. She can't take damage outside of combat and also gives you a solid defense bonus against avatar vs. avatar combat. Why fight when Oola is entertaining?

Chapter 11.3 Update Notes

Chapter 11.3 is live on servers today following this morning's maintenance. The update contains fixes and changes to the Battle of Echo Base, the medic, the beast master, the UI and overall gameplay.

Here's just some of the changes made to the Battle of Echo Base:

  • A cloning location has been added to Wampa Valley.
  • Turrets in Phase 3 should no longer cause groups of mobs to aggro.
  • You must have at least four players in your group for the NPCs in Aurilia to send you to Hoth. Droids and other non-players will no longer count toward the requirement of four in your group.

TCG Expansion is Coming Out This Year

LucasArts and SOE announced today that Squadrons Over Corellia, the first expansion for the Star Wars Galaxies Trading Card Game, is coming out this year. Considering we're almost through with November, it should be released soon.

Squadrons Over Corellia expands on the first release Champions of the Force, released last August, by adding a new game mechanic to the online trading card game with the addition of all-new strategy-altering starship cards for players to dominate their opponents from space.

The expansion will add more than 250 new playable cards and 22 new loot cards. Wookiees and Rodians are being added to the game, as are Emperor Palpatine, Han Solo, Wedge Antilles and Jabba the Hutt.
